The same information is available from long-term production tests as from short-term flow tests, including permeability, skin factor, and distance to boundaries. Hydrocarbons in place in the tested well's drainage area can frequently be estimated from these test data. Once boundaries have affected the test data, long-term production data can be extrapolated to provide a forecast of future production to the economic limit and can thus provide a reserve estimate for the well.

The simplest of these tests—those with production data from wells produced at constant BHP or with smoothly changing rates and BHP—can be analyzed with simple type curves, such as Fetkovich's, illustrated in [[:file:pressure-transient-testing_fig6.png|Figure 6]]. Formation properties are obtained from matches of actual field data to the type curve. Forecasts are made by projecting future performance along the type curve that matches post-production performance.
